About Encryption and Wireless Security

By default, Internet traffic is only encrypted (or "scrambled") for particular applications. For instance, web-based online banking is typically secured. Other traffic, such as AOL Instant Messenger or Facebook, may not be encrypted. When you are using the wireless network, this traffic could be monitored by someone with specialized tools.

The new encrypted network, W-M_Wireless_Encrypted, provides an additional layer of protection. All traffic between your laptop and the wireless access point is scrambled, to protect against someone monitoring your traffic "over the air."

The W&M network has been designed to utilize the latest security standards. As such, it only supports recent laptops.
